What is Tuna Girl (2019) about?
*Tuna Girl* follows a lively but clumsy fisheries student who joins a top research institute focused on tuna farming. As she grapples with the institute's rigorous standards, she must prove herself while staying true to her cheerful spirit. The film is a tender exploration of self-discovery, hard work, and the bonds formed along the way.
Who directed Tuna Girl?
Mana Yasuda directed *Tuna Girl* (2019), a film that blends drama with the unique setting of marine biology.
Who stars in Tuna Girl?
The cast includes Fuka Koshiba, Ryosuke Yusa, Takeshi Masu, Tom Fujita, and Shuri Tanaka, with Hidetoshi Hoshida rounding out the ensemble.

How long is Tuna Girl?
*Tuna Girl* (2019) has a runtime of 89 minutes.

About Tuna Girl (2019) — A Fisheries Student's Struggle for Belonging in a Demanding World
In *Tuna Girl* (2019), director Mana Yasuda crafts a heartfelt drama about a bubbly yet awkward fisheries student navigating the intense world of tuna cultivation at a prestigious research institute. Fuka Koshiba shines as the film's endearing protagonist, whose relentless enthusiasm collides with the institute's demanding environment, forcing her to confront her own limitations and ambitions. The story blends quiet humor with poignant moments, capturing the struggles of finding one's place in a field that demands both scientific precision and emotional resilience.
